数据分析如何做到可视化
-
数据可视化在数据分析中扮演着至关重要的角色,它可以帮助人们更好地理解数据,并从中发现模式、趋势和规律。下面是如何做到数据可视化的五个关键步骤:
-
选择合适的可视化工具:在进行数据可视化之前,首先需要选择合适的可视化工具。常见的工具包括Python中的Matplotlib、Seaborn和Plotly,以及R语言中的ggplot2和Plotly等。此外,还有一些在线可视化工具如Tableau、Power BI等。选择合适的工具可以帮助你更快速、有效地创建出各种类型的可视化图表。
-
确定可视化的目的:在进行数据可视化之前,需要明确可视化的目的是什么。是为了展示数据的分布情况?还是为了比较不同类别之间的关系?不同的可视化类型适用于不同的分析目的,因此在选择图表类型之前,先要确定好可视化的目的。
-
选择合适的图表类型:根据数据的类型和可视化的目的,选择合适的图表类型非常重要。例如,对于展示数据的分布情况,可以使用直方图、箱线图等;对于比较不同类别之间的关系,可以使用散点图、折线图等。在选择图表类型时,要考虑到数据的特点以及要传达的信息。
-
设计清晰的可视化图表:设计清晰的可视化图表可以帮助观众更容易地理解数据。在设计可视化图表时,要注意图表的标题、标签、颜色、字体大小等元素的排版和设计。避免使用过多的颜色和元素,保持图表的简洁性和易读性。
-
添加交互功能:为了让数据可视化更具交互性,可以添加一些交互功能,如悬停提示、筛选器、滑块等。这样可以让用户更深入地探索数据,提高数据的可理解性和互动性。
总的来说,数据可视化是数据分析中不可或缺的一部分,通过选择合适的工具、明确可视化的目的、选择合适的图表类型、设计清晰的可视化图表以及添加交互功能,可以更好地展现数据的价值,并帮助人们更好地理解和分析数据。
1年前 -
-
数据可视化是将数据通过图表、图形等视觉元素展示出来,以便更好地理解数据、发现数据之间的关系、趋势和模式。数据可视化可以使得数据更加直观、易于理解,有助于企业决策、产品改进和市场营销等方面的工作。下面,我将介绍数据分析如何做到可视化的几个关键步骤:
-
确定可视化目的:在开始制作数据可视化之前,首先要明确可视化的目的是什么,想要通过可视化展示什么样的信息或者传达什么样的观点。不同的可视化目的需要选择不同的图表类型和展示方式。
-
选择合适的图表类型:根据数据的类型和可视化的目的,选择最合适的图表类型。常见的图表类型包括柱状图、折线图、散点图、饼图、雷达图等,每种图表类型适合展示不同类型的数据。
-
清洗和整理数据:在进行数据可视化之前,需要对数据进行清洗和整理,以确保数据的准确性和完整性。清洗数据包括去除重复值、处理缺失值、处理异常值等。
-
选择合适的颜色和字体:选择合适的颜色和字体能够提升数据可视化的吸引力和效果。颜色的选择要考虑到色彩的对比度、色彩搭配的协调性,避免使用过于花哨的颜色。字体的选择要具有良好的可读性,大小适中。
-
添加交互功能:为数据可视化添加交互功能可以提升用户体验,使用户可以根据自己的需求进行交互式操作,例如通过悬停显示数据标签、点击切换图表视图等。
-
注重可视化的简洁性:尽可能保持数据可视化的简洁性,避免添加过多的图形元素和文字,以免干扰用户对数据的理解。同时,可以通过合理的布局和排版来使得整个可视化图形更加清晰易懂。
-
进行反复验证和调整:在制作数据可视化的过程中,需要不断对可视化效果进行验证和调整,确保图形清晰、信息准确、结构合理。可以邀请他人进行评审,以获得更多的反馈意见。
综上所述,要做到数据分析的可视化,关键在于明确可视化的目的、选择合适的图表类型、清洗和整理数据、选择合适的颜色和字体、添加交互功能、注重简洁性,同时要进行反复验证和调整,以确保数据可视化的效果达到预期的目标。
1年前 -
-
引言
数据可视化是数据分析中非常重要的一环,通过可视化我们可以更直观地理解数据、发现规律、进行决策等。在进行数据可视化时,我们需要考虑选择适当的图表类型、设计清晰易懂的图表、选择合适的可视化工具等。接下来,我们将介绍数据分析如何做到可视化。
1. 选择合适的可视化工具
选择合适的可视化工具是进行数据可视化的第一步。目前市面上有很多数据可视化工具,如Tableau、Power BI、Python的matplotlib和seaborn库、R语言的ggplot2等。选择合适的工具可以根据自己的需求和熟练程度来进行选择。
-
Tableau: Tableau是一种强大的商业智能工具,非常适合快速创建交互式的数据可视化。Tableau提供了丰富的图表类型和交互性功能,可以帮助用户更方便地进行数据分析和展示。
-
Power BI: Power BI是微软推出的商业智能工具,同样提供了强大的数据可视化功能。Power BI可以与Excel等微软产品无缝连接,方便用户进行数据导入、处理和可视化。
-
Python的matplotlib和seaborn库: 如果你习惯使用Python进行数据分析,那么matplotlib和seaborn库是不错的选择。Matplotlib是Python中最常用的绘图库,Seaborn是在matplotlib的基础上进行封装,提供了更加美观和简便的绘图接口。
-
R语言的ggplot2:如果你使用R语言进行数据分析,ggplot2是非常受欢迎的绘图包。ggplot2提供了一种基于"图层"的绘图思想,可以轻松创建各种复杂的图表。
2. 选择合适的图表类型
选择合适的图表类型可以更好地展示数据的特征和规律。根据数据的类型和目的,我们可以选择合适的图表类型,如折线图、柱状图、散点图、饼图、热力图等。
-
折线图:适用于显示数据随时间变化的趋势。通过折线图可以清晰地看到数据的增长、下降和周期性变化。
-
柱状图:适用于比较不同类别之间的数据大小。柱状图能够直观地显示各个类别的数据差异。
-
散点图:适用于显示两个变量之间的关系。通过散点图可以发现变量之间的相关性或者趋势。
-
饼图:适用于显示数据的占比情况。通过饼图可以直观地看到各个部分在总体中的比例。
-
热力图:适用于显示数据的热度分布。通过热力图可以快速发现数据的热点区域和分布规律。
3. 设计清晰易懂的图表
设计清晰易懂的图表可以让观众更容易理解数据。在设计图表时,我们可以注意以下几点:
-
简洁性:避免使用过多的颜色、标签和线条,保持图表简洁清晰。
-
易读性:选择合适的图表类型和图例,保证数据能够清晰呈现且容易理解。
-
注释说明:添加标题、标签、注释等元素,帮助观众理解图表的含义和背景。
-
颜色搭配:选择合适的颜色搭配,保证图表的美观性和可读性。
4. 添加交互性功能
添加交互性功能可以让图表更加生动和具有参与性。在可视化工具中,通常可以添加交互式筛选器、下拉菜单、过滤器等交互功能,让用户可以自由地探索数据、查看细节和制定选择。
通过以上几点,我们可以更好地进行数据可视化,使数据更加生动、清晰和易懂。无论是在商业决策、学术研究还是数据交流中,数据可视化都能起到很大的作用。希望以上内容对您进行数据可视化有所帮助。
1年前 -